Environment: | reef-associated; marine; depth range 5 - 35 m | |||
Distribution: | Indo-Pacific. | |||
Diagnosis: | ||||
Biology: | Minimum depth from Ref. 98471. Usually restricted to protected back reefs with clear water and soft substrates (Refs. 846, 98471) (Ref. 846). | |||
